On Sunday, April 15, 2001, at 02:01 PM, Wilko Bulte wrote: > On Sun, Apr 15, 2001 at 12:45:32PM -0400, Thomas Stromberg wrote: >> I'm trying to add the following Seagate Barracuda to my FreeBSD box: >> >> da0: <SEAGATE ST15150N 3514> Fixed Direct Access SCSI-2 device >> da0: 10.000MB/s transfers (10.000MHz, offset 15), Tagged Queueing >> Enabled >> da0: 4087MB (8242659 520 byte sectors: 255H 63S/T 513C) >> >> notice the 520 byte sectors? This occurs whenever I try to do any >> operations (sysinstall, dd, disklabel) with da0: >> >> da0: invalid sector size 520 > > Guessing: > > Could be a disk from a machine that uses hardware RAID or extra > checksumming > in the 8 bytes beyond 512 bytes/sector. You can try to reformat the > drive > while first selecting 512 bytes/sector. > > W/ Not sure where this disk came from, got it from Ebay. The problem I have is I'm getting this error while trying to reformat it.. from sysinstall, disklabel, newfs, and dd.. Any advice on how to re-format this disk that I'm missing?
